This Instant Pot White Chicken Chili is a quick, flavorful dish with tender chicken, white beans, and green chilies. It's rich, comforting, and ready in no time. Top with your favorite garnishes for a satisfying meal!
Turn your Instant Pot onto sauté mode. Lightly spray the bottom of your pan with olive oil cooking spray. Once the inner pot becomes hot, add bell pepper and onion. Stir occasionally for about 3 to 5 minutes until the vegetables become translucent and cook through.
Add to your Instant Pot the shredded chicken and green chilies.
Add the great Northern beans, salt, pepper, garlic powder, round cumin, cayenne pepper, cream cheese, and chicken stock or broth.
Lock the lid on your Instant pot and close the valve to seal the pressure. Set your Instant Pot to pressure cook on high pressure for 10 minutes.
Once the slow cooker has finished cooking, do a manual release by bringing the sealing valve toward you to release the pressure.
Serve this Instant Pot White Chicken Chili in your favorite soup bowl and top with your favorite garnishes!
Notes
Garlic Cloves: You can use fresh garlic cloves instead of garlic powder in this Instant Pot White Chicken Chili. You'll need to add about 4 or 5 cloves (minced) and cook as instructed.Cannellini Beans: Yes, you can use cannellini beans instead of great Northern beans in this Instant Pot White Chicken Chili. Just make sure to rinse and drain the beans before adding them to the Instant pot.Vegetables: You can add other vegetables like frozen corn, carrots or potatoes to this Instant Pot White Chicken Chili. Just add them with the green chilies and cook as instructed.
